Lingwood Owen Griffith, aged 83,  of  Well Road, Pie Corner, St. Lucy entered peacefully into rest on December 22nd , 2019.  Retired Government Security Guard of Queen Elizabeth Hospital and Vegetable Vendor of Speightstown.

Husband  of Waveney Griffith. Son of the late Lingwood and Sybil Griffith. Stepfather of Terry Burnett. Brother of the late Audrey Griffith. Uncle of Hyacinth and Patricia Grffith. Brother-in-law  of Inez Baker, Thelma Boyce, Graham and Kareen Burnett and the late Clifford and Emmerson Burnett. Adopted Grandfather of Russell, Kiara and Tyler Burnett. Relative of the  Griffith, Small and Edwards families.  Friend of the Church of God, Trents, St. James family.

The funeral of the late Lingwood Owen Griffith leaves Earl’s Funeral Home, Half Moon Fort, St. Lucy, on Monday, January 13th  at 1:30 p.m. for St. Clement’s Anglican Church, Near Lowlands, St. Lucy where relatives and friends are asked to meet for the Service of Thanksgiving and the Interment at 3:30 p.m.

Floral tributes may be sent to Earl’s Funeral Home no later than 1:00 p.m. on Monday.
